"David McRitchie" wrote: Hi Dan, You would have to paste into a single cell in Column A, and the out receiving range would be expanded accordingly. You would have to paste to Column A because that is the only way the number of columns will match. "danhattan" wrote... My subject line may have caused confusion. It should have read "selection of Rows". Because my code captures entire rows, all the way from column A to column IV, I can't paste into a range of cells. I have to paste into a corresponding number of selected rows. Thus my dilemma. Sorry about the typo in the subject line, and thanks for looking at it. That said, any additional thoughts on how to change the selection of entire rows to just a range of columns within the entire row? |
